Public Transportation
Green Bay Metro will run free bus service from Downtown Green Bay to the draft. Green Bay Metro is excited to be part of this great event. However, they do expect delays due to congestion and street closures. Please be patient as safety is their number one priority. Riders can catch the bus anywhere along the route. The Downtown to Titletown Route will operate during the following dates and times:
Thursday, April 24, 2025 - 12:00 pm to 10:00 pm
Friday, April 25, 2025 – 12:00 pm to 10:00 pm
Saturday, April 26, 2025 – 10:00 am to 6:00 pm

SafeRide® Shuttle
The Brown County Tavern League will be utilizing 40 shuttle vans, providing FREE transportation to your rented house, home or hotel, anywhere in Brown County. Shuttles will also be stationed each evening in the Lambeau area, as well as transporting you from ANY of the OVER 200 participating Tavern League bars & restaurants, getting you back safely & preventing drunk driving in our area.

Shuttle Drop-Off Areas
There are designated drop-off areas for shuttles. Shuttles are considered non-passenger vehicles that are dropping off and leaving the area to either stage or pick up another group. At the end of the night you will pick up at the same area as drop off.

Air Travel
Green Bay Austin Straubel International Airport (GRB)
You can fly into Green Bay to the Austin Straubel International Airport, the official Gateway to Lambeau Field, and land in the heart of the action. GRB is served daily by American Airlines, Delta Air Lines and United Airlines. If you are flying private, GRB has two first-class FBOs that can handle everything from catering to deicing, Executive Air and Jet Air.
Appleton International Airport (ATW)
Flying into Appleton International Airport is a convenient option just 40 minutes south of Lambeau Field on Highway 41.
Central Wisconsin Airport (CWA)
Fly into Mosinee, WI is another option located just 90 minutes west of Lambeau Field.
Milwaukee Mitchell International Airport (MKE)
The Milwaukee Mitchell International Airport is the largest of the top three airports and is just two hours from Green Bay.
Dane County Regional Airport (MSN)
Fly into Wisconsin's capitol city of Madison, located just two and a half hours from Green Bay.
